Understanding the Structure
Most datasheets follow a fairly standard format, and the AG8040F400 datasheet is no exception. Typically, you'll start with a general description and a list of key features. This gives you a high-level overview. Immediately following that, you'll usually find absolute maximum ratings. This is a critical section – it tells you the extreme limits the component can withstand without being permanently damaged. Seriously, don't mess with these numbers! After that comes the electrical characteristics, which detail the performance under specific operating conditions. This is where you'll find the voltage, current, and timing information we talked about earlier.
Then, you'll likely encounter typical application circuits or block diagrams. These are incredibly helpful for visualizing how the AG8040F400 fits into a larger system and understanding its internal workings. Following these, you might see timing diagrams, which illustrate the sequence and timing of signals – super important for digital circuits. Finally, you'll end up with package information, including physical dimensions and pinouts, and perhaps ordering information. Finding Critical Information
So, how do you actually find the critical info within the AG8040F400 datasheet without getting lost? Let's break it down. First off, know what you're looking for. Are you trying to figure out power consumption? Look for sections on "Quiescent Current" or "Power Dissipation." Need to know how fast it operates? Search for "Clock Speed," "Propagation Delay," or "Operating Frequency." The table of contents and an index (if available) are your best friends here.
When you're hunting for specific values, like the maximum operating voltage, don't just glance. Read the surrounding text and understand the conditions under which that value applies. For example, a "typical" value might differ significantly from a "minimum" or "maximum" value. Pay close attention to footnotes and symbols, as they often contain crucial caveats. A simple asterisk could point to an important note that changes everything! We'll specifically guide you on identifying and interpreting these critical pieces of data. For instance, if you're implementing this in a battery-powered device, finding the "low power mode" specifications in the datasheet will be your top priority. We'll also stress the importance of looking at derating curves if they are provided, which show how performance changes with temperature or other factors.
